Yes, you have heard correctly. Markus Fothen and members of the Gerolsteiner squad have been testing pre-production carbon Shimano Dura Ace cranks on their Tarmac SLs. While Campagnolo and SRAM have been using carbon on their group sets, Shimano stuck with the aluminum (that doesnt include their wheel sets). Recently, riders could be seen testinging out Shimano carbon cranks at the Tour start in London. Obviously, the people from Shimano have decided that carbon is a good choice since it appeared on the XTR off-road group. Careful observer was able to see the prototype cranks at other races during the year and the Gerolsteiner squad obviously trust them enough since they are willing to use them on the Tour.
